NSW SES moves to recovery phase in Northern Rivers flooding

04/04/2017 11:00 AM

The NSW SES is gradually moving from responding to severe flooding in the north east corner of New South Wales to a recovery effort.

Since the beginning of this event there have been 2776 Requests for Assistance with requests easing. This includes 488 flood rescues.

During Tuesday there will be at least 500 Emergency Services personnel in the field in the Northern Rivers area.

Approximately 1000 people are isolated in northern NSW. The majority are located in the lower Richmond River area. The NSW SES stands ready to resupply isolated farms and communities as required. People requiring resupply should call the NSW SES on 132 500.

An Evacuation Order remains in place for Tumbulgum, affecting approximately 330 people. Residents and business owners are asked to not return until the all clear is given and it is safe to do so.

There is no significant weather predicted over the next two to three days. Light rainfall may affect the impacted areas. For current weather warnings visit: www.bom.gov.au

The NSW SES urges people to never drive, ride or walk through floodwater – turn around and find a safer route. For up to date road information, refer to www.livetraffic.com
